What is a closed-loop control inverter?
Closed-loop control inverters are gaining ever-wider application in various power scenarios such as medical, industrial and military. The requirements for the steady-state and dynamic performances of their output voltage waveforms are becoming increasingly demanding under various load conditions.
What is a closed loop photovoltaic inverter?
This system developed using a closed loopedvoltage control strategy and produce a constant amplitude and frequency, which helps to upgrade the power quality. This system is proposed for maintaining output voltage with the desired characteristics of a photovoltaic Inverter .
Can a double closed-loop control solve a single-phase off-grid inverter voltage drop and slow response problem?
In this study, a control strategy combining the three closed-loop control with an iterative-based RMS algorithm is proposed for addressing the voltage drop and slow response problems of single-phase off-grid inverter caused by abrupt load variation under a double closed-loop control.
